Overview

The intestinal mucosal surface and stool matrix represent a complex biological environment rather than a single molecular target. The mucosal surface consists of a protective mucus layer, primarily composed of MUC2 mucin glycoproteins, and the underlying epithelial cells that facilitate nutrient absorption and provide a barrier against pathogens (Johansson et al., 2011). The stool matrix is a heterogeneous mixture of undigested dietary components, water, and a dense population of commensal and potentially pathogenic microorganisms (Fallingborg, 1999). This compartment is the primary site of action for non-absorbable drugs, such as certain antibiotics, phosphate binders, and secretagogues, which aim to treat local infections, manage metabolic waste, or modulate intestinal motility (Pimentel, 2016). While critical for gastrointestinal health and drug delivery, it is considered a physiological site or compartment in pharmacological terms rather than a specific receptor or enzyme.

Mechanism of action

Drugs targeting this environment typically act through local antimicrobial activity, physical sequestration of ions or toxins, or by modulating the osmotic gradient and mucosal signaling without significant systemic absorption.
